DAF XG 430 FAN
The DAF XG 430 FAN is a 6×2 lorry registered new mainly between 2023 and 2026, with 315 kW declared. Its manufacturer declared a median of 31.6 litres per 100 km on the EU long haul mission at 19.3 t payload, across 6 declared configurations (reporting period 2022).

Declared by the manufacturer to the EU regulator, simulated on a standard route and payload: these figures compare vehicles with each other, not what one lorry uses on one road. How fuel is compared.
